Incident Details

Electronic health records vendor Veradigm (formerly Allscripts Healthcare Solutions, rebranded 2022) agreed to pay $10.5 million to settle a class-action lawsuit arising from a data breach affecting patient data from physician practices using Veradigm’s EHR platform. Veradigm serves approximately 700,000 physicians in the US. The settlement covered affected patients whose personal and health data was exposed through the breach. Veradigm had a previous major cybersecurity incident in January 2018 when SamSam ransomware disrupted its services for approximately 1,500 physician practices. The 2026 settlement relates to a more recent breach. The $10.5M figure represents one of the larger EHR vendor breach class-action settlements.
